The list shows that representatives of all major parties are present.
Chancellor Olaf Scholz and opposition leader Friedrich Merz are just two of the top politicians in Berlin who were involved in the NRW election campaign.
Because NRW is the most populous federal state, it is also referred to as the "small federal election".
On this election Sunday (May 15), the head of the FDP and Minister of Finance described her as “pointing the way” on Twitter.
However, the FDP state parliamentary group in North Rhine-Westphalia - like the Greens - kept all options open in advance.
NRW Prime Minister Hendrik Wüst, who is running against NRW SPD leader Thomas Kutschaty, would like to continue governing with the FDP.
